Write the nursing care plan for the case


Problem

A nurse provides nursing care to a 40-year-old female patient with the initials J.G, in the psych-medical unit of a forensic hospital, DSH-P with a diagnosis of Schizophrenia disorder, depressive type. The results of the study stated that patient J.G continued to experience auditory hallucinations, commands that the patient said were telling him to hurt himself, the patient stated, "they say, if I don't scratch myself, then I will go to hell". The patient also stated that "sometimes sometimes the voices don't bother me, sometimes they are nice to me, but sometimes I feel overwhelmed when they tell me to hurt myself, and if I ignore them, I will die and go to hell". his inability to control his auditory hallucinations and his inability to contain command hallucinations and his desire to scratch/injure himself.

• Write the nursing care plan for the case above and apply the theory of Interpersonal relations by peplau to the nursing care plan.
